The Girl's Friendly Society (GFS) is an international, non-profit organization affiliated with the Episcopal Church, for girls and young women. The purpose of GFS is to provide a support system for girls-helping them grow and mature into productive, healthy adulthood. Through a broad agenda focused on worship, service to others, study and recreation, GFS helps its members develop their talents and skills and gain the self-esteem and confidence necessary for coping in a complex adult world. Founded in 1875, GFS has more than 600 members in the United States, scattered among dozens of local branches nationwide. Girls between the ages of 7 and 21, of any religion, race or nationality are welcome to join GFS. By continually adapting its programs and activities to the needs of young women. GTS offers both the structure and adult support so necessary to a young girl's life. This includes a supportive peer-group outside the school and an invitation to spiritual growth and awareness.
